Position Summary

The position will be part of the Capability center in Manila. The Analyst role should have strong HR or Finance operation experience focused on high level of timeliness, accuracy, and compliance. As a Payroll Analyst, you are responsible in consistently delivering assigned tasks and responsibilities for EMEA countries, processes. This role will also be responsible for review, validation and analysis of results and reports. You will also facilitate and have tactical responsibilities in the areas of Incident and Change management, Continuous Improvement initiatives, project deliverables and system upgrades. You will follow J&J Global Services tools, procedures, and guidelines in discharge of your day-to-day duties. Strong collaboration, adaptability and time-management are critical for this role.

Key Responsibilities
  • Strong experience in Labor legislation for EMEA.
  • Supports multi-country payroll to have an effective operational model in compliance with company policies as well as statutory and legal requirements.
  • Execution of tasks and assigned deliverables for project activities initiated by Payroll GPO, Global Services and non-payroll entities (HR, Finance etc).
  • Conducts assigned tasks pertaining to User Acceptance Testing and verification of system changes.
  • Ability to perform reporting and reconciliation.
  • Highly detail-oriented and committed to meeting deadlines.
  • Executes, in accordance with globally established standards, processes for SOX compliance, internal controls, and required regulatory/statutory requirements (including payroll record data maintenance).
  • Maintains a high degree of confidentiality, data protection assurance, conformity with J&J policies, procedures, external regulations, and agencies.
  • Updates and maintain payroll process and administration documentation.
  • Identifies and raises continuous improvement and automation opportunities.
  • Supports cross-functional projects with payroll dependency.
  • Supports and resolves payroll related inquiries.
Qualifications
  • A bachelor’s degree or equivalent is required.
  • A minimum of 2 years of prior experience in HR or Finance operation is required.
  • Knowledge of SAP desirable.
  • Knowledge of payroll processing is preferred (processes, regulations, vendor landscape, etc.).
  • Knowledge of payments to third-party entities, social security organizations, and taxes.
  • Strong English language verbal and written communication skills is required.
  • Research and problem-solving skills required.
  • Ability to execute tactically, quickly adapt to situations, and address day-to-day operational challenges with minimal supervision.
  • Cultural awareness and an ability to work with a multitude of people across multiple markets assigned.
  • Knowledge and/or experience with the Leading Third-Party Payroll Providers (ADP, KPMG, NGA, SDWorx, etc.), e-Time, Kronos, Salesforce Service Cloud, SAP, Workday is preferred.
  • Prior experience in a multi-national company, and/or experience in a Finance/HR Shared Services preferred.
  • Knowledge and/or experience with Knowledge Management artifacts such as Desktop Procedures (DTPs) and proficiency with Compliance requirements (SOX and Business Controls) is required.
